5.0 out of 5 stars The Ryman: Grand Ole Opry.....Left Behind in 1974, December 26, 2007
This review is from: Historic Photos of the Opry: Ryman Auditorium 1974 (Hardcover)
This wonderful photojournal is for the reader who wishes to follow along in a photo album, having a good time remembering the days of the "true" country sound, belted out by some great country artists. No make-up artists for these pictures, shown just as it really happened, on and off the stage, with many of the people you grew to love on the radio and TV. Many scenes from the dressing rooms as they rehearsed, and you can even see the sweat on their brows in some photographs, for the Ryman did not have AC. This is a great collector's edition, and every fan of the true country sound will find it a delightful addition to their library.
I highly recommend this wonderful book. I worked there during these years, as an usherette, and it is just like it looked when it happened.
The longest aired radio program in the world spent many years in this wonderful old tabernacle. ENJOY!

5.0 out of 5 stars Incredible Photography, February 19, 2009
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: Historic Photos of the Opry: Ryman Auditorium 1974 (Hardcover)
Jim McGuire is most likely Nashville's best photographer. His pictures of The Ryman Auditorium, the old home of The Grand Old Opry, (still considered the best) are beyond compare. He captures the spirit of the place which is near and dear to the hearts of Country Music Fans and Historians. Also check out his book "Legends of Country Music; The Nashville Potraits." It's phenomenal. Long treasured by artists for portraiture and album covers alike, Jim is an American jewel. Catch a Show of his if you can, he has more to offer than just country music.
